Banns registers list the names of people who intended to marry by the system of calling banns, in which the bride and groom's name were called for three weeks at church. At these callings objections could be made to a marriage. Thus they record any intended marriages that didn't occur.

Historical Description
In the parish of Stanton, about four miles before we reach Monmouth, is the Kymin, a considerable eminence, upon the summit of which a Naval Temple has been erected, to commemorate the victories of the English on the seas, particularly those during the last war.
This edifice is built on the ridge of a rock, and forms a square of thirteen feet. The frieze continued round it is ornamented with medallions of the most eminent British Admirals, with emblematical and appropriate devices.
In the parish of Stanton also, there is a rude fragment of siliceous grit, called the Buckstone, the gene- ral form of which resembles an irregular square pyramid inverted, and standing on its point or apex. Its circumference at top is more than fifty-six feet, and the point it rests upon about three. Mr. King considered it as a logan, or rocking-stone.
STANTON is a village and parish, 6 miles east from Beckford station on the Evesham and Ashchurch branch of the Midland railway, and 5 north-east from Winchcomb, in the Northern division of the county, lower division of the hundred of Kiftsgate, Winchcomb petty sessional division, union and county court district, rural deanery of Campden, archdeaconry of Cirencester and diocese of Gloucester. The church of St. Michael is an ancient building of stone, in the Norman and later styles, consisting of chancel, clerestoried nave of two bays, south aisle, transepts, south porch and an embattled western tower, with pinnacles and spire, containing a clock and 6 bells: the chancel was rebuilt in the year 1874 at a cost of £400: there are 120 sittings. The register dates from the year 1572. The living is a rectory, with the perpetual curacy of Snowshill annexed, joint gross yearly value £200, with residence, in the gift of and held since 1877 by the Rev. Morris Burland Harris Burland MA. of Trinity College, Oxford. Here is a Baptist chapel. Stanton-Court is a mansion of stone in the Elizabethan style, pleasantly seated at the foot of a steep hill, from the summit of which very extensive and beautiful views of the surrounding country may be obtained; it is the property of Mrs. Deans, who is principal landowner, and is now the residence of Mrs. Wedgwood. Stanton Rectory, a fine mansion, is occupied by Egbert Fox esq. The soil is part clay; subsoil, lias clay and part light gravel and freestone. The area is 1,650 acres; rateable value, £2,027; the population in 1891 was 314.
National School (mixed), erected, with residence for mistress, in 1860, for 60 children; average attendance, 38.
